You as a Quality Coordinator will: Lead and support the effective implementation of the Project Quality Management Plan, operational best practices, and assist with instituting risk management strategies on the project Facilitate proper planning of the work to ensure compliance with project requirements Oversee the development and implementation of Subcontractor Quality Plans and Inspection and Testing Plans (ITPs) Work closely with EllisDon’s regional/corporate quality team and technical departments to ensure adequate understanding and planning for complex elements of the project. Plenty of on-the-job training and support will be available. Is this the right role for you? Ability to champion and lead the effective implementation of operational best practices, risk management strategies, and quality assurance / quality control activities Experience with building envelopes is considered an asset. Comfortable in both a field and office setting, or would enjoy a role that requires indoor and outdoor split-time While construction environment exposure, process-flow and document control experience will be a asset, the right candidate will demonstrate the ability to learn Minimum 3 years of experience in the construction industry, home inspection, and familiarity with quality management systems and practices You are a self-directed, motivated team player who thrives in a fast-paced environment This role will be located in Cold Lake, AB Must have, or be eligible for, CSID (PWSGC) Secret Level Security Clearance.
